April 1, 2020, 12:15 p.m.
Tomasz Lipniacki (IPPT PAN)
Impact of the constant and time-varied contact rate on COVID-19 pandemic dynamic
We constructed a simple Susceptible-Infected-Infectious-Excluded model of the spread of COVID-19. The model is parametrized only by the average incubation period \tau and two rate parameters: contact rate, r_C, and exclusion rate, r_E. The rates …

Dec. 4, 2019, noon
Dariusz Wrzosek (MIM UW)
Mathematical models of taxis
Taxis is an oriented movement of biological cells or individuals toward gradient of some stimulus distributed in the environment. This mechanism, ubiquitous in nature, occurs at all levels of complexity of biological systems, starting from …
